Where is Southern Oregon University located?
Southern Oregon University is located in Ashland, OR, in the United States.
What type of institution is Southern Oregon University?
Southern Oregon University is a public university based in OR. CampusPin classifies institutions as either four-year universities or two-year community colleges, with control labeled public or private.
What is the acceptance rate at Southern Oregon University?
The most recently reported acceptance rate at Southern Oregon University is approximately 83%. Acceptance rate signals selectivity but does not predict any individual applicant's outcome and is not a measure of school quality. CampusPin reports the federally-published value; verify the current cycle with the institution.
What is the tuition at Southern Oregon University?
Southern Oregon University's published in-state tuition is approximately $12,093 per year. This is the published price before financial aid; the net price most students actually pay is typically lower. Verify the current academic-year tuition with the institution before applying.
How many students attend Southern Oregon University?
Southern Oregon University reports total enrollment of approximately 3,914 students (undergraduate plus graduate). Total enrollment is a useful sizing signal, see the institutional profile for additional breakdowns when available.
